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Oban to Audley End start from as little as £47.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Oban to Audley End start from £106.10 one way, or £231.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Oban to Audley End are available for £209.80 one way, or £496.60 return

Station Details and Facilities

Oban train station is equipped with a variety of facilities to accommodate travelers. The Ticket Office is open daily, providing assistance from early morning to late evening on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ly shorter hours on Sundays. Although no ticket machines are available, customers can collect tickets bought online directly from the Ticket Office. Accessibility is a key focus, with step-free access throughout the station, accessible toilets, and ramps available for train access.

While the station doesn’t offer retail or refreshment amenities on-site, it provides essential services like public Wi-Fi, payphones, and bicycle storage with CCTV monitoring. A notable feature is the Passenger Assist service to cater to those who need extra assistance during their travels.

Transport Links

Oban station is well-connected and offers various modes of transport for onward journeys. If you need to travel by bus, visit Traveline Scotland for comprehensive bus service details. Taxis can be easily hired, and visiting Train Taxi provides detailed information on availability. For the eco-conscious traveler, bicycle hire is available through Nevis Cycles, with additional discounted rates for rail ticket holders. Directions for rail replacement services are easily found by using the What3Words link, guiding you to the exact pick-up location.

Facilities and Services at Audley End

At Audley End station, ticketing services are streamlined to enhance ease of travel. The ticket office is operational from early morning to evening on weekdays. Additionally, you can purchase tickets through automated machines that also enable you to collect tickets previously bought online. The station is equipped with accessible machines and smartcard validators for a seamless travel experience.

Stepping into Audley End, you'll find that it's a fully accessible station with step-free access via lifts, ensuring comfort for all passengers, including those with mobility impairments. Though luggage storage isn't available, vital amenities like waiting rooms and accessible toilets are terms you'd appreciate on any journey. In terms of security, CCTV is operational, adding peace of mind as you navigate the station.

Connectivity and Onward Travel

The station's connectivity doesn't end with rail. If you need to continue your journey using local transport, taxis, and buses are readily available right at the station's front. Should there be any interruptions to the rail service, substitute buses ensure you're always on the move. Although there are no cycle hire facilities, ample bicycle storage is available for those who prefer to hug the curves of Essex on two wheels.
